A used 2022 Chevy Malibu brake caliper (rear, manual parking brake (opt J69), LH) costs $35 to $208, with a median asking price of $55. Based on 27 priced salvage yard listings across the US, updated Aug 27, 2026. Prices exclude shipping, core charges, and installation.

This pricing covers the rear, manual parking brake (opt J69), LH variant of the 2022 Chevy Malibu brake caliper, based on 27 priced listings. Its $55 median is 62% below the 2022 Chevy Malibu brake caliper overall median of $146.
There are 5 other brake caliper variants available for the 2022 Chevy Malibu.
Pricing is not a fitment guarantee. Match the VIN, part number, engine or drivetrain, and seller-listed variant before ordering.
